Nano-structured bainite possesses an excellent mechanical strength and satisfactory ductility owing to nano-scale microstructure comprising of bainitic ferrite and retained austenite present in form of blocky and film type austenite. A significant change in the prior austenite grain size can be achieved by changing the austenitizing temperature. This change also influences the bainitic lath as well as retained austenite post austempering. This study focuses on investigating the mechanical strength, ductility and fracture toughness of nano-structured bainitic steels with different austenitizing temperature but similar austempering temperatures.
